Jehovah kept warning Israel and Judah through all his prophets.​—2 Ki. 17:13.

Jehovah often used his prophets to warn and correct his people. For example, God said through Jeremiah: “Return, O renegade Israel . . . I will not look down angrily on you, for I am loyal . . . I will not stay resentful forever. Only acknowledge your guilt, for you have rebelled against Jehovah.” (Jer. 3:12, 13) By means of Joel, Jehovah said: “Return to me with all your hearts.” (Joel 2:12, 13) He had Isaiah declare: “Make yourselves clean; remove your evil deeds from my sight; stop doing bad.” (Isa. 1:16-19) And by means of Ezekiel, Jehovah asked: “Do I take any pleasure at all in the death of a wicked person? . . . Do I not prefer that he turn away from his ways and keep living? I do not take any pleasure in the death of anyone, . . . so turn back and live.” (Ezek. 18:23, 32) Jehovah takes delight in seeing people repent because he wants them to keep living​—forever! w24.08 9 ¶5-6
